SAP,ABAP

業務又は学習でChatGPTを用いる方法。
具体的には、どのようなプロンプトを使えば良いか例を提示します。

あなたはプロのSAPエンジニア兼コンサルタントです。これから入力するSAP及びABAPに関して解説をしてください。

#処理
•概要の説明
•使う場面の記載
•使用する具体的な技術領域,知識

#条件
•用語の解説
•場合によっては表形式を用いる
•解説にあたり不明点があれば質問をする
•出力した文章にSAPの専門用語を用いつつ、理解しやすい文章にする

これから用語を入力するので上記の手順で実行して下さい。

このような方法で条件を作成した後で質問すると効果的です。

「ALV」という単語を入力してみます。
以下は、ChatGPT(GPT4)が出力した回答です。

【概要の説明】

ALV(ABAP List Viewer)は、SAPシステム内でデータのリスト表示を行うための標準的なツールです。ALVは、開発者が効率的に表形式のデータを表示し、ユーザーがデータをソート、フィルタリング、集計などの操作を行える機能を提供します。また、ALVは様々な出力オプション(印刷、エクスポートなど)もサポートしています。

【使う場面の記載】

ALVは以下のような場面で使用されます。

報告書や一覧表の作成: ALVを使用することで、データを表形式で表示し、簡単に整理・分析が可能です。
ユーザーがデータ操作を行いたい場合: ALVにはソート、フィルタリング、集計などの機能があり、ユーザーがデータ操作を容易に行えます。
【使用する具体的な技術領域・知識】

ALVを使用する際には、以下の技術領域や知識が必要です。

ABAPプログラミング: ALVはABAP言語で開発されており、ABAPプログラミングの基本的な知識が必要です。
ALV関数モジュール: SAPシステムが提供する標準のALV関数モジュール(例:REUSE_ALV_GRID_DISPLAY)を使用して、ALVの機能を利用します。
データ抽出・整形: ALVに表示するためのデータを抽出し、適切な形式に整形する能力が求められます。
【用語の解説】

ABAP: SAPシステムで使用されるプログラミング言語。Advanced Business Application Programmingの略です。
関数モジュール: SAPシステム内で再利用可能なプログラムの単位。関数モジュールは関数群(Function Group)にまとめられ、特定の機能を提供します。
以上の解説で、ALVに関する説明は十分でしょうか?不明点があればお気軽にお問い合わせください。

このような回答を得ることができました。
僕はこのプロンプトを使って仕事や日々の学習を進めていこうと思います。

この記事が気に入ったらサポートをしてみませんか?